多学科设计优化分布式计算环境的研究
详细信息    本馆镜像全文|  推荐本文 |  |   获取CNKI官网全文
摘要
多学科设计优化计算框架是指能实现多学科设计优化方法、包含硬件和软件体系的计算环境。分布式计算是多学科设计优化计算框架的一个重要特征。本文的主要目的就是研究多学科设计优化计算框架中所涉及到的有关分布式计算技术。
     本文首先回顾了多学科设计优化计算框架的研究现状,分析和比较了现有的几种分布式计算技术。通过对比分析,我们认为CORBA与JAVA技术是目前实现MDO分布式计算环境较为理想的方法。然后对CORBA的主要概念和工作原理作了阐述。将多学科设计优化方法与CORBA技术相结合,探讨了基于CORBA的多学科优化的分布式系统的构造技术,重点论述了遗留系统的继承,专业领域软件的集成与重用。并以协同优化方法分布式计算环境的建立为例,详细阐述了协同优化方法在分布式计算环境下的实现步骤。通过一个多学科设计优化的算例表明:本文给出的多学科设计优化分布式计算方案是可行和有效的。
A framework for multidisciplinary design optimization (MDO) is a problem solving environments that support application of multidisciplinary design optimization. Distributing computing is one of the requirements for such a framework. The purpose of this thesis is to investigate the issues of the distributing computing for the MDO framework.
    The thesis begins with the review of the requirements for MDO computing frameworks. Several distributed computing technology are presented and reviewed. Comparing different kinds of distributed computing technology, the combination of CORBA with Java is considered to be the best way to realize the distributed MDO environment. Concept on CORBA is presented in somewhat
    detail. Based on CORBA and the requirements for MDO frameworks, several important issues such as inheriting legacy codes, integrating special software. Collaborative Optimization (CO) is selected as a model for implementation of distributed MDO environment. The detail steps are given to implement distributed environment for Collaborative Optimization. A simple example
    is used to test the procedure presented in the thesis. The results indicate that the combination of CORBA with Java is able to provide an efficient way implementing the distributed computing environment for MDO.
引文
1.余雄庆,丁运亮.多学科设计优化算法及其在飞行器设计中应用[J].航空学报,2000,21(1):1-6
    2. Korte J J, Weston R P, Zang T A. Multidisciplinary Optimization Methods for Preliminary Design, AGARD Interpanel (FDP+PEP) Symposium "Future Aerospace Technology in the Service of the Alliance," 1997, Paris, France
    3. Weston, R.P., Townsend, J.C., Eidson, T.M, Gates, R.L., 1994. A distributed programming environment for multidisciplinary design. AIAA 94-4372, 5th A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analysis and Optimization.
    4. Sistla, R., Dovi, A.R., Su, P., Shanmugasundaram, R., 1999. Aircraft design problem implementation under the Common Object Request Broker Architecture. AIAA 99-1348, 40th AIAA/ASCE/AHS/ASC Structures, Structural Dynamics and Materials Conference.
    5. Dovi, A.R., Su, P., Murthy T., A distributed object approach to multidisciplinary analysis of aerospace vehicle., AIAA-2000-4898, 8th A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analysis and Optimization.
    6. Kroo, I., Manning V., Collaborative optimization: Status and directions, AIAA-2000-4721, 8th A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analysis and Optimization.
    7. Alzubbi, A. et al, 2000. On the use of Java and RMI in the development of computer framework for MDO. AIAA 2000-4903, 8th A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analysis and Optimization.
    8. http://www. engineous. com/index. htm
    9. http://www. phoenix-int. com/index. html
    10. Braun, R. D., Kroo, I., Use of the Collaborative Optimization Architecture for Launch Vehicle Design. AIAA 96-4019. Proceedings of 6th AIAA/NASA/ISSMO Symposium on Multidisciplinary Analysis and Optimization, Bellevue, WS, 1996.
    11.余雄庆,多学科设计优化算法及其在飞机设计中的应用研究,博士论文,南京航空航天大学
    12.刘晖,沈钧毅,林欣,用CORBA创建电子商务系统,北京,北京希望电子出版社,2001年12月
    13.汪芸,CORBA技术与其应用,南京,东南大学出版社,1999年6月
    14.王柏,王红熳,邹华,分布式计算环境,北京,北京邮电大学出版社,2000年8月
    15.陶志良,顾宏,石教英,pvm结构分析(1)——配置管理和处理机启动计算机工程与应用,1996年4月
    16.陶志良,顾宏,石教英,pvm结构分析(2)——pvmD协议和数据管理,1996年4月
    17.陈焰,潘志庚,石教英,pvm结构分析(3)——pvm监护进程与任务消息处理,1996年4月
    
    
    18.蒋纯,潘志良,石教英,pvm系统分析(4)——pvm消息机制,1996年4月
    19.金滔,徐炜民,网络并行方式的PVM异构计算环境,上海大学学报(自然科学版),Vol2 No2,1996年4月
    20.林洪,陈华平,PVM与网络并行计算,小型微型计算机系统,Vol16,No2,1995年2月
    21.王鹏,尤晋元,CORBA与dcom的比较,计算机工程 1998年09期
    22.李含善,刘冬梅,冯少荣,分布式组仆对象模式dcom的研究及应用,包头钢铁学院学报 2001年02期
    23.蒋俊,范锐,李允,基于COMdcom的分布式计算研究与应用,西南石油学院学报 2001年02期
    24.黎敬涛,分布计算与异构数据环境分析,昆明理工大学学报,Vol.24 No.2 Apr,1999
    25. 浅谈CORBA, http://www. china-pub. com/computers/emook/0265/info.htm
    26. The Common Object Request Broker:Architecture and Specification. http://www.phei.com.cn
    27. CORBA meets Java, http://www.javaworld. com/javawortd/jw-10-1997/jw-10-corbajava. html;http:// www. javaworld. com/javaworld/jw-10-1997/jw-10-corbajava-p3. html
    28.王少锋,董丽等,CORBA技术和Java技术的结合,计算机世界,1999年11月
    29.姜淑娟,杨东平,秦国华,李洪涛,Java网络编程,北京,国防工业出版社,2001年5月
    30.Dave Bartlett,规则与自由——为何选择CORBA和Java技术,http://corba.topci ties.com/article/ruleandfreedom.htm
    31.王少锋,王克宏,Java分布式计算技术的分析与比较,计算机科学,2000 Vol.27 No.1,Dec.2000
    32.朱鹏,王跃华,尤晋元,CORBA与RMI在构造分布式程序中的对比研究,计算机科学 1999 Vol.26 No.7
    33.王克宏,“网络计算模式与java技术”的应用前景,电子展望与决策 1998年01期
    34.余琼蓉,方兴未艾的java语言,电子技术1998年05期
    35.刘江宁,吴泉源,周立,几种构件模型的比较分析,计算机周刊,1999年4月
    36. CORBA 3发布了, http://corba. topcities. com/standard/corba3 released.htm
    37. http://143.107.220.195/pub/Tutorials/OMG/CORBA3.0/
    38.基于Web的产品设计制造信息资源应用互操作实现机制与结构,http://www.sy.cims.edu.cn/tech/corba/c003.htm
    39.Marty Poniatowski 著,翟文国,段大高,谭月胜,祁昆等泽,UNIX用户手册,北京,机械工业出版社,2001年9月
    40. Gatekeeper Guide, Installation Guide, Programmer's Guide, Java Reference, http://info. borland. com/techpubs/books/vbj/vbj45/framesetindex. html
    
    
    41.在CORBA体系结构中实现JDBC API接口,南京航空航天大学第四届研究生学术会议
    42. Sellar, R.S., Batill, S.M., Renaud, J.E., 1996. Response surface based, concurrent subspace optimization for multidisciplinary system design, AIAA 96-0714, AIAA Aerospace Sciences Meeting and Exhibit, Reno, Nevada.
    43.冯华,李师贤,CORBA与WWW的集成,计算机科学 2000 Vol.27 No.6
    44.李磊,王怀民,CORBA与EJB集成技术的研究,计算机科学 2001 Vol.28 No.6
    45.XML/Value映射,http://cgi. omg. org/docs/ptc/01-04-04, pdf
    46.周如培,冯同鑫,基于CORBA的电信计费系统的研究与开发,计算机应用研究2002年第8期
    47.王少锋,董丽,王克宏,CORBA技术和Java技术的结合,计算机世界,1999年11月22日
    48.李旭东,黄克正,林华,基于Web、Java和CORBA实施协同设计基础结构的探讨,计算机工程与应用 2001.9
    49.孔祥安,詹剑锋,一个基于CORBA和Java技术的分布式并行有限元计算环境计算机仿真,2000年9月
    50.郭志刚,李治柱,赵春云,分布式对象计算及对象互连技术,上海大学学报 1998,Vol.32 No.4
    51.张维奇,黄亚平,夏洪山,基于WWW的分布式计算,南京航空航天大学学报,Vol.32 No.6,Dec.2000

© 2004-2018 中国地质图书馆版权所有 京ICP备05064691号 京公网安备11010802017129号

地址:北京市海淀区学院路29号 邮编:100083

电话:办公室:(+86 10)66554848;文献借阅、咨询服务、科技查新:66554700